Research award with non-academic affiliation by [deleted] in fulbright

[–]DesperateLychee1826 2 points3 points  (0 children)

I second this! I have a non profit as an affiliation but they have not been very helpful. They definitely expected me to work for them for free with any work they had that needed to get done and did not provide me with much support on my actual project. I had to call a meeting and go over expectations. I just use the extra time to get as much data and interviews as I can for my research. But I was able to leverage former peace corps contacts in my country to help put me in contact with the right people. My affiliation is constantly short staffed and attempted to treat me like a full time employee while also not providing me any introductions or connections for my project. I would have preferred an academic institution but I didn’t think I could find one who would be invested in my topic.
